The inspector’s account

On 4/23/24,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) B. Miranda arrived at the facility unannounced to conduct a required Annual Inspection visit. LPA introduced herself, stated purpose of visit, and was allowed entrance by Licensee.

Facility capacity is 6 and the current census is 6. Facility has 6 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ms. Two of the six residents share a room, all other residents have their own rooms.

LPA toured the facility inside and out including entry, kitchen, dining, living room, bedrooms, bathroom, and exterior. All fire exit routes were free and clear of obstructions. Medications are stored in a locked closest in the hallway. Toxins, cleaning supplies, knives and sharp objects are secured and inaccessible to residents.

Fire extinguishers have been services and are in good standing. Smoke alarm was tested and is in working condition. Carbon monoxide detector was tested and in working condition. Water temperature was checked in the kitchen and read at 114.4 degree Fahrenheit.

LPA reviewed a sample of staff files which were complete and update to date. LPA reviewed a sample of resident files which were complete and up to date.

No citations issued per the California Code of Regulations Title 22.

Exit interview was conducted and a copy of this report LIC809 was provided to Licensee Rhonda Davidson.
